Home
last modified time | relevance | path

Searched refs:rte_class (Results 1 – 9 of 9) sorted by relevance

/f-stack/dpdk/lib/librte_eal/include/
H A Drte_class.h30 TAILQ_HEAD(rte_class_list, rte_class);
35 struct rte_class { struct
36 TAILQ_ENTRY(rte_class) next; /**< Next device class in linked list */
56 typedef int (*rte_class_cmp_t)(const struct rte_class *cls, const void *data); argument
81 struct rte_class *
82 rte_class_find(const struct rte_class *start, rte_class_cmp_t cmp,
89 struct rte_class *
100 void rte_class_register(struct rte_class *cls);
110 void rte_class_unregister(struct rte_class *cls);
H A Drte_devargs.h69 struct rte_class *cls; /**< class handle. */
H A Dmeson.build12 'rte_class.h',
H A Drte_dev.h243 struct rte_class *cls; /**< class handle. */
/f-stack/dpdk/lib/librte_eal/common/
H A Deal_common_class.c16 rte_class_register(struct rte_class *class) in rte_class_register()
26 rte_class_unregister(struct rte_class *class) in rte_class_unregister()
32 struct rte_class *
33 rte_class_find(const struct rte_class *start, rte_class_cmp_t cmp, in rte_class_find()
36 struct rte_class *cls; in rte_class_find()
51 cmp_class_name(const struct rte_class *class, const void *_name) in cmp_class_name()
58 struct rte_class *
H A Deal_common_dev.c579 struct rte_class *cls = NULL; in rte_dev_iterator_init()
651 class_next_dev_cmp(const struct rte_class *cls, in class_next_dev_cmp()
683 struct rte_class *cls = NULL; in bus_next_dev_cmp()
H A Deal_common_devargs.c57 struct rte_class *cls = NULL; in rte_devargs_layers_parse()
/f-stack/dpdk/lib/librte_ethdev/
H A Drte_class_eth.c162 static struct rte_class rte_class_eth = {
/f-stack/dpdk/lib/librte_vhost/
H A Dvdpa.c349 static struct rte_class rte_class_vdpa = {